I only had about 140 stock, unadjusted miles on my garage car, from more than a year ago, way back at the beginning of Amateur League. So I set about acquainting myself with it a little. I made a few baseline adjustments and after a wipeout I completed the race the first time. My fast lap was in the 1':33.mid" range and the MOL was about -30.mid". However my lap times were not very consistent across the lifespan of the front tires. Neither of the two real hot shoes showed up in this field.

I made a few more adjustments to try and even out the tire wear a little. This actually raised my fast lap by about 1 second, but it helped the front tire life and yielded extremely consistent 1':34.mid" laps. I'm beginning to think the 1':33" was an anomaly, like I got a bump draft I didn't notice, or something. My total time fell by more than 2 seconds. Unfortunately, this field had both hot shoes in it, so my MOL was identical to the first field.

In the first race I pitted from 3rd on lap 5; in the second race I pitted from 2nd. In both races I never saw the field again until passing the perennial back-marking bumblehead in the yellow car on lap 14 and holding for a 5th place finish.

Here's my setup, FWIW:

Springs: 17.0/15.0
Ride Ht: 60/64 (trying to hug the ground for top speed)
Bound: 5/6
Rebound: 8/7
Camber: 3.0/1.0
Toe: +0.0/-1.0 (I added this to get a little more rotation and to help front tire wear)
Swaybars: 4/3
Brakes: 12/14 (again, for front tire wear)

DF: 1.00/1.15 (I'll probably back off the rear for less drag)

LSD: 20/40/20
A/S: 24 (trans trick)
FD: 3.860 (almost redlines in clear air; almost rev limited when drafting)

ASM: 0
TCS: 2 (for launch and the last turn)

The car is still a little tight in the sweepers and loose on the sharp turns, so I'll probably knock the rear downforce back a little further. Everybody is leaving me for dead on the front straight and reduced drag may help a bit... it can't hurt!
